BGIS is currently seeking a Director, Project Delivery Services to join the team Remote, Southeast, US.

The Director, Project Delivery Services is responsible for leading multiple areas of the US Project Delivery Services Platform with emphasis on leveraging technology and successful transitions, driving quality results, engaging with business leaders, and building credibility with clients. The role handles both routine and mission-critical projects monitoring performance, resources, and processes. The Director, Project Delivery Services leads others positively exemplifying BGIS values.
